Total penile reconstruction: A systematic review.

A Yao1, M J Ingargiola1, C D Lopez1

  • 1Department of Surgery, Division of Plastic and Reconstructive Surgery, Icahn School of Medicine at Mount Sinai, New York, New York, USA.

Journal of Plastic, Reconstructive & Aesthetic Surgery : JPRAS
|April 7, 2018
PubMed
Summary
This summary is machine-generated.

This review highlights advanced microsurgical techniques for total penile reconstruction. The radial forearm free flap is preferred, but patient-specific approaches are crucial due to potential complications.

Area of Science:

  • Plastic and Reconstructive Surgery
  • Microsurgery
  • Urology

Background:

  • Phalloplasty presents unique surgical challenges.
  • Microsurgical advancements have expanded available techniques for penile reconstruction.

Purpose of the Study:

  • To systematically review clinical studies on total penile reconstruction.
  • To identify preferred techniques and discuss associated complications.

Main Methods:

  • Systematic review of MEDLINE and Cochrane databases.
  • Search terms included 'phallus', 'penis', 'penile', 'reconstruction', 'phalloplasty', and 'transplant'.
  • Inclusion/exclusion criteria applied to 1400 retrieved articles, selecting 30 studies.

Main Results:

  • The radial forearm free flap is the preferred technique for total phalloplasty.
  • Other described techniques include fibular osteocutaneous, anterolateral thigh, latissimus dorsi, scapular free, and abdominal flaps.
  • Study also covers background, indications, and preoperative/postoperative care.

Conclusions:

  • Total penile reconstruction offers significant functional, aesthetic, and psychosocial benefits.
  • While the radial forearm free flap is considered a gold standard, individualized patient approaches are necessary.
  • Potential complications of phalloplasty necessitate careful consideration for each patient.
